Former Cardinals Playing In MLB 6-25-17: Daniel Descalso Singles, Doubles, & Drives In One Run; Mark Reynolds Singles, Walks Three Times, & Knocks In One Run; Pat Neshek Strikes Out One Over One Scoreless Inning
Ruben Tejada (former St. Louis-Baltimore) entered late in the game at shortstop.
Shane Peterson (former Springfield-Tampa Bay) entered late in the game as designated hitter and batted sixth. 0-for-1 with one ground into double play.
Baltimore beat Tampa Bay 8-5
Jon Jay (former St. Louis-Chicago-N) started in left field and batted ninth. 1-for-3 with one walk and one strikeout.
Miami beat Chicago-N 4-2
Albert Pujols (former St. Louis-Anaheim) started as designated hitter and batted third. 0-for-4 with one strikeout and grounded into one double play.
Joe Kelly (former St. Louis-Boston) entered in the eighth and pitched one inning. He allowed one hit and no runs. (p-s:12-9)(g/f:3-0)
Anaheim beat Boston 4-2
Matt Adams (former St. Louis-Atlanta) started at first base and batted fifth. 1-for-3 with one walk, was picked off, and assisted in one double play.
Milwaukee beat Atlanta 7-0
Fernando Salas (former St. Louis-New York-N) entered in the eighth and pitched to three batters. He allowed one hit, no runs, and struck one out. (p-s:16-11)(g/f:1-0)(ir-s:2-1)
New York-N beat San Francisco 8-2
Mark Reynolds (former St. Louis-Colorado) started at first base and batted fourth. 1-for-2 with one RBI, one run, three walks, and one strikeout.
Adam Ottavino (former St. Louis-Colorado) entered in the seventh and pitched one inning. He allowed three hits, six earned runs, one home run, three walks, threw four wild pitches, and struck two out. (p-s:48-22)(ir-s:2-2)
Los Angeles beat Colorado 12-6
Carlos Beltran (former St. Louis-Houston) started as designated hitter and batted fifth. 0-for-3 with one walk.
Luke Gregerson (former Springfield-Houston) entered in the ninth and pitched one inning. He allowed two hits, no runs, one walk, and struck one out. (p-s:22-11)(g/f:2-0)
Houston beat Seattle 8-2
Ty Kelly (former Memphis-Philadelphia) started at second base and batted eighth. 0-for-3 with one walk.
Pat Neshek (former St. Louis-Philadelphia) entered in the ninth and pitched one inning. He allowed one hit, no runs, and struck one out. (p-s:9-7)
Edubray Ramos (former VSL-Philadelphia) entered in the 11th and pitched to five batters. He allowed two hits, one earned run, one walk, and struck one out for the losing decision (0-7). (p-s:26-17)
Daniel Descalso (former St. Louis-Arizona) started at third base and batted fifth. 2-for-5 with one double, one two-out RBI, one strikeout, and assisted in one double play.
David Peralta (former Johnson City-Arizona) entered late in the game as a pinch hitter and batted ninth. 0-for-1 at the plate.
Arizona beat Philadelphia 2-1 in 11 innings
David Freese (former St. Louis-Pittsburgh) started at third base and batted fourth. 0-for-4 and assisted in one double play.
St. Louis beat Pittsburgh 8-4
